Class Description:
Interested in a relaxed crash course on using a potter's wheel? This course is for you! In this two and a half hour session, students will learn the basics of working with clay on a potter's wheel and receive guided hands-on experience from an instructor.
Each student leaves the class with two handmade creations. Students in the class can expect to:
-Learn Mud Room basics including emergency procedures, room rules, and clean up expectations
-Learn to prepare clay for the wheel
-Watch a wheel throwing demo with guided discussion of the steps
-Spend time practicing basic wheel throwing techniques
-Have fun!
Registration includes all supplies and materials, wheel time, a glaze day, and two firings in the kiln.
